Find the quadratic polynomial sum of whose zeroes in 8 and their product is 12. Hence find the zeroes fo the polynomial.
Given: Sum of zeroes = α + β = 8
Product of zeroes = αβ = 12
Then, the quadratic polynomial
= x2 – (sum of zeroes)x + product of zeroes
= x2 – (8)x + 12
= x2 – 8x + 12
